Water pooling prevention services focus on addressing areas around a property where excess water tends to collect after rainfall or irrigation. These services typically involve evaluating the landscape and drainage systems to identify sources of poor water runoff. Professionals may recommend solutions such as grading adjustments, installation of drainage channels, or the addition of drainage systems to redirect water away from foundations, walkways, and other vulnerable areas. The goal is to create an effective drainage plan that minimizes water accumulation and reduces the risk of related property issues.
Pooling water can lead to various problems for property owners, including foundation damage, soil erosion, and increased mosquito breeding grounds. Excess water around a property can weaken foundations over time, potentially leading to cracks or structural instability. Additionally, standing water can cause damage to landscaping and paving, and may create safety hazards due to slippery surfaces. Water pooling prevention services aim to mitigate these issues by improving water flow and ensuring that excess moisture is directed away from critical areas.

The overview below groups typical Water Pooling Prevention proj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Alexander City, AL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Initial Inspection and Assessment - Typically costs range from $150 to $400 for a thorough site evaluation to identify pooling issues and drainage concerns. This includes a visual inspection and basic analysis of problem areas. Prices vary based on property size and complexity.
Drainage System Installation - Installing new drainage solutions, such as French drains or channel drains, can cost between $1,500 and $5,000. The total depends on the scope of work, materials used, and site accessibility.
Surface Grading and Soil Adjustment - Proper grading services usually range from $500 to $2,500, depending on property size and the extent of soil modification needed. This process helps redirect water away from pooling zones effectively.
Waterproofing and Sealant Application - Applying waterproofing or sealants typically costs between $300 and $1,200. The cost varies based on the area size and the type of products used to prevent water infiltration and pooling.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
